Super Visa Income Requirement Overview
The Super Visa is a popular immigration option for parents and grandparents of Canadian citizens and permanent residents. To be eligible for a Super Visa, applicants must meet specific income criteria set by the Canadian government. The primary purpose of these income requirements is to ensure that applicants have the financial means to support themselves during their stay in Canada and that they are not likely to rely on public funds.
Income Criteria for Super Visa Applications
For the year 2023, the income requirement for Super Visa applicants is determined based on the size of the family unit. The minimum necessary income level is set to ensure that the applicant can adequately support themselves and any dependents while in Canada. Its essential to note that these income requirements may vary from year to year, so its crucial to stay updated on the latest figures.
Key points to consider regarding Super Visa income requirements:
- Applicants must provide proof of stable income that meets or exceeds the specified threshold.
- The income requirement is calculated based on the Low-Income Cut-Off (LICO) figures.
- Income can come from various sources, including employment, self-employment, pensions, investments, and more.
Super Visa Insurance Requirements
In addition to meeting the income requirements, Super Visa applicants are also required to purchase medical insurance coverage during their stay in Canada. This insurance must be valid for at least one year and cover healthcare, hospitalization, and repatriation. Fulfilling the insurance requirement is essential to ensure the well-being and safety of the applicant while in Canada.
